Chinese coffee culture is suitable for Chinese own coffee

China is one of the four ancient civilizations in the world, with a long history and culture, especially the Chinese food culture has a long history. Chinese people's eating habits are different from those of other countries. They are very particular about eating and drinking, and many foreign friends are very interested in it. Today, China is constantly under the impact of foreign culture, in many ways, the Chinese people have become accustomed to this kind of life.
At present, take coffee as an example, coffee has really entered the Chinese market for less than 20 years, and it has only been recognized by people in recent years, but the trend and speed of its development have to be amazing. As far as the situation of China's coffee consumption market is concerned, it is rising in a straight line, and the statistics every year will surprise people. The coffee consumption market in China is almost doubling, so some coffee industry experts predict that China will become the largest coffee consumption market in the world in the past 3-5 years.
Coffee consumption in China is still limited to some high-income people, people who know how to taste coffee are also rare, and the quality is uneven. Nowadays, domestic coffee brands are also increasing year by year, but because some brands still have some deficiencies in technology, the final result is bankruptcy. What's more, some brands are fooling around under the banner of coffee chains, setting the joining fee very low, and using high profit returns as bait to induce franchisees to be deceived. It is because of some of the above factors that the current polarization of the domestic coffee market is so serious.
